Product Description A nice compromise between traditional and modern styling, French Countryside has broad appeal. The asymmetrical banding at the top adds distinction to an otherwise conservative design.
Amazon.com Review Stainless-steel flatware is for use every day of the week, but there's no reason for it to look or feel drab and ordinary. Mikasa's French Countryside flatware has a refined look and a solid weight that make dining a greater pleasure. These are sturdy utensils, crafted out of single pieces of steel. They are dishwasher-safe and, like all stainless steel, will never need polishing. The set contains a 9-13/16-inch dinner knife (4-1/2 ounces), a 7-3/4-inch dinner fork (2 ounces), a 6-7/8-inch salad fork (1.4 ounces), a 6-inch dinner spoon (1.4 ounces), and a 7-3/4-inch soupspoon (2.6 ounces). The pieces are simply designed, with a small rounded band in the center of the stem. Their elegance is understated but unmistakable. Founded in 1948, Mikasa--an American company headquartered in New Jersey--is a leading designer, developer, and marketer of quality tabletop products. --Christopher Monte Smith

Great set of flatware at a great price! October 7, 2004 Loyal Mac User (Newport, RI United States) 8 out of 8 found this review helpful
This set of Mikasa flatware is really terrific for a number of reasons: 1) It looks great. The pictures shown here on Amazon don't do justice. The flatware has a great luster and is simple, but elegant looking. 2) The pieces feel solid. Each of the flatware pieces (especially the knife) has a solid, durable feel to it. Part of this is because the pieces are a bit oversized. 3) The price! At $20 a set, this is really a steal. OK. Those are the good points... but there are a couple of tradeoffs. Here are a few negative points (although they are relatively minor): 1) The pieces are 18/8 steel. This is lower quality steel than 18/10. Although the pieces are made in Korea (which has better steel production than China), the steel itself is not "premium" quality. 2) All the pieces have "Mikasa" (as well as "Made in Korea" and "18/8") PRINTED on the metal, rather than stamped. Because it's printed (on the underside of the pieces except for the knife), it detracts from the flatware's otherwise elegant look. I haven't owned my set long enough, but I'm guessing that the print will eventually wear off (hopefully). 3) The spoon is really big. Although all the pieces are a bit oversized, you will notice right away how big the spoon is. All in all, this is a terrific flatware set for $20. Although there are some minor issues, those issues are really minor (no more than 1 star's worth). If you're looking for a casual flatware set, I strongly recommend considering this one. You won't be disappointed.
